Output 64f85bf88399cfc9d872669df59ecffa949967dff2ff0fa431f2e892b800de76:12

value
1355104
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c586ba89471bdbeb2a41ec060f39c130082a9313 OP_EQUAL
address
3KhSSSo7fb8nKNVuXWz76Q1ejsrUptHBAY
transaction
64f85bf88399cfc9d872669df59ecffa949967dff2ff0fa431f2e892b800de76
confirmations
112837
spent
true